Output e18bd78e22ecf1c942b01522b0565bfb3ed66d56e3c3f55f14d11a5619c1b72f:0

value
15590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f257bb32d282397c1e79ee1aa64c456ed67608d OP_EQUAL
address
34XhmsMr8ScttzpmW5HaJeQYvtMsBbMJN7
transaction
e18bd78e22ecf1c942b01522b0565bfb3ed66d56e3c3f55f14d11a5619c1b72f
spent
true